Device and method for pulling pipe
A pipe puller system and methods of pipe extraction are shown. In one example a pipe to be replaced is pulled by attaching a pulling force to multiple locations along a length of the pipe. In one example pulling forces can be varied between different attachment locations to better control or eliminate tearing of the pipe. In one example, a pipe loosening device may be used prior to pulling the pipe from the ground.

Supports, systems, and methods for improved storage of cable reel payout devices
Disclosed herein are stackable cable payout devices and systems for converting cable payout systems to stackable systems. Methods of stacking cable payout devices, such as cable reel rollers are also disclosed herein. Stacking systems disclosed herein may be adjustable, and may accommodate materials commonly available at storage facilities. Devices, systems, and methods disclosed herein allow increased efficiency in storage of cable payout machinery.

System and method for handling reel of pipe
A system includes a frame and a first pair of rollers coupled to a first side of the frame. The first pair of rollers is configured to support a first end of a pipe reel. The system also includes a first cradle disposed longitudinally between the first pair of rollers and a second pair of rollers coupled to a second side of the frame. The second pair of rollers is configured to support a second end of a pipe reel. The system also includes a second cradle disposed longitudinally between the second pair of rollers, a pipe guide coupled to a third side of the frame between the first and second sides, a pipe brake coupled to the frame, and a pipe re-spooler coupled to the frame.

REEL SYSTEM AND METHOD
A reel system that includes a drum that receives a coil of flexible pipe. A first flange that removably couples to a first side of the drum. A second flange that removably couples to a second side of the drum. The first flange and the second flange secure the coil of flexible pipe to the drum.
